What happens

My Gym Partner's a Monkey is an American animated sitcom created by Tim Cahill and Julie McNally Cahill for Cartoon Network. It aired from December 26, 2005, to November 27, 2008, ending with a total of four seasons and 56 episodes. The series follows Adam Lyon, a human who, after a clerical error listed his surname as "Lion", is forced to transfer to Charles Darwin Middle School, a school for local anthropomorphic zoo animals, where he is partnered with Jake Spidermonkey in gym, and quickly becomes best friends with him. Saerom Animation provided the animation. The series won an Emmy Award in 2007 and was nominated for four Annie Awards.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
